I book through "doyouspain" but I check the comparison details very carefully. Cars with Full to full fuel are more expensive than full to empty because they cannot charge the refuel costs. Just do your sums carefully and you can work out the cost accurately before you go.

As for additional insurance think carefully. If you take it out at the hire place you have no excess held on your credit card. If not, they will take a deposit on your card, and you have a little bump, they will hold your deposit until the repair is done at the price they want to charge, and you get the balance returned.

If you have your own insurance, some hire companies will NOT accept it, and will still take a deposit on your card. Any repairs will be taken from your deposit which you then have to reclaim from your insurers. This could take weeks at best to sort.

Just read the small print, make your calculations, and you won't have any surprises. Remember, all car hire businesses are in business for their benefit, not yours!
